The African Experience in Virtual Reality
The virtual reality experience "My Africa" offers a singular perspective on the continent’s natural wonders. Narrated by Academy Award-winning actress Lupita Nyong’o, it transports viewers to an elephant sanctuary in Kenya, where a community is working to revive the balance between humans and wildlife. This progressive approach allows people to attach with Africa’s wildlife and understand the importance of conservation in a immersive and fascinating way.
Africa — A Continent at a Crossroads
Africa is the last continent on Earth where lots of the world’s largest land mammals still roam free. However, its lands are under threat as a result of rapid development, land degradation, and climate change. The smart and sustainable use of Africa’s natural resources, including its forests, fresh water, soil, and wildlife, is crucial to reversing the trend of scarcity and providing economic growth for its people.
